titleOfInvention |
Method for stimulation of tissue regeneration |
abstract |
FIELD: medicine, surgery. SUBSTANCE: tissue of resected lung is applied with the energy of low-frequency ultrasound fluctuations. As a contact medium one should use a 3-% suspension - pentoxyl solution. EFFECT: higher efficiency of stimulation. 2 ex |
